    Another Guarantee of Modi Fulfilled in Chhattisgarh

    Cash Payment Facility and Other Digital Services to Commence in 1460 Gram Panchayats of the State from April 24, Panchayat Day

    Prime Minister Narendra Modi Had Promised the People of Chhattisgarh to Start Cash Payment Facility in Gram Panchayats

    Chief Minister Shri Vishnu Deo Sai Addressed the MoU Program Organized for Atal Panchayat Digital Facilitation Center

    MoU Between Common Service Center Service Providers and Sarpanchs

    Raipur, April 14, 2025/On the occasion of Bharat Ratna Dr. Bhimrao Ambedkar’s birth anniversary, another guarantee of Modi is going to be fulfilled in Chhattisgarh. Cash payment and other digital services will be started in 1460 Gram Panchayats of the state from April 24, Panchayat Day. In the presence of Chief Minister Shri Vishnu Deo Sai, an MoU was signed for “Atal Panchayat Digital Facilitation Center” in 10-10 Gram Panchayats of each development block of the state.
    In these facilitation centers, villagers will now be able to get many facilities under one roof. They will be able to easily withdraw money from their accounts, send money from their accounts to someone else’s account, pay electricity and water bills, and avail of many facilities like pension and insurance in their Panchayats itself.

    Today, an MoU was signed between the service providers of the Common Service Center and the Sarpanchs for the Atal Panchayat Digital Facilitation Center. This program was organized in all the district headquarters of the state. With the commencement of these facilitation centers, villagers will not have to go to development block and district headquarters for small tasks. They will be able to avail the benefit of many facilities in the village itself.

    Chief Minister Shri Vishnu Deo Sai, while addressing the program organized at the district headquarters through video conferencing from his residence office, said that today is a historic day for Chhattisgarh. We are going to fulfill another guarantee of Modi’s guarantee. During the assembly elections,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i had promised the people of Chhattisgarh to start the facility of cash payment in Gram Panchayats, which is now going to be fulfilled.

    Chief Minister Shri Sai said that we have fulfilled most of the promises of Modi’s guarantee in just over a year. Be it the purchase of paddy at Rs 3100 for farmers or the paddy bonus of the last two years, the Mahtari Vandan Yojana for women, the Ramlala Darshan for the elderly, the re-commencement of the Chief Minister Teerth Darshan Yojana, or the promise to give Rs 10,000 annually to 5 lakh 62 thousand agricultural laborers. Chief Minister Shri Sai said that with these facilitation centers starting in Gram Panchayats, farmers will be able to receive payments for paddy, Mahtari Vandan Yojana, pension and other schemes, as well as avail benefits of birth and death certificates and other facilities.

    Every Needy and Eligible Person Should Be Included in the Housing Survey List, and Get the Benefit of the Scheme

    Chief Minister Shri Sai said that our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i’s dream is that everyone should have a pucca house. In the tenure of the previous government, 18 lakh beneficiaries were deprived of housing. On the second day of taking the oath, we approved 18 lakh houses in the cabinet meeting. So far, we have received 14 lakh houses from the center. Two days ago, Union Panchayat and Rural Development Minister Shri Shivraj Singh Chouhan informed that they are going to approve three and a half lakh houses for Chhattisgarh. So that everyone gets a house, we have increased the scope of eligibility in the “Awas Plus Plus” survey, so that the dream of everyone’s house can be fulfilled.

    He appealed to all the public representatives associated with the program that the survey of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ojana Plus Plus is being conducted from April 15 to April 30. The names of all the needy and eligible beneficiaries should be included in the list of this survey, so that they can get the benefit of the scheme.

    Appeal for Water Harvesting in Every Village

    Chief Minister Shri Vishnu Deo Sai has expressed serious concern over the falling ground water level in the state. He appealed to adopt water harvesting to promote water conservation in every village.

    Deputy Chief Minister Shri Vijay Sharma said that Atal Panchayat Digital Facilitation Center will prove to be a milestone in promoting financial facility in Panchayats. With these, facilities like railway ticket booking or withdrawal of scholarship, pension amount will definitely be available in the Gram Panchayats itself at one place. With this, we can fulfill the resolution of making Gram Panchayats self-reliant. Shri Sharma said that the falling level of ground water in the state is very worrying.
